ios App
ON IMPULSE
Android
Zelivonic Max
Jan D'Arcy
Jan D'Arcy was born on June 18, 1939 in Oneida, New York, USA as Jan Therese D'Arcy. She is an actress, known for Alive (1993), Twin Peaks (1990) and Twin Peaks (2017).
Moives
The Sound of Violet
Tv Show
Download the app
ios App
ON IMPULSE
Android
Zelivonic Max